The Playhouse Theatre (Perth)
From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
The Playhouse Theatre is a theatre located in the CBD of Perth, Western Australia.

[edit] History
Established in 1956, the Playhouse Theatre, has seen considerable change in popular culture and theatre going in Perth.
A much smaller and 50 year later addition in Perth after the His Majestys Theatre it has survived where the Hole in the Wall and other theatres have been either amalgamated or closed down.
[edit] Current
The theatre is currently the performance and administrative home to the Perth Theatre Company.
The theatre seats approximately 450 people at one time with a newly renovated bar open to the public before, during and after performances. Conference facilities are also available on site.
Each year, the theatre hosts productions as part of the Perth International Arts Festival as well as many other performances of dance and theatre.
